数组公式多条件求和-多条件求和数组公式
2人看过
考虑到当前各行各业对于数据敏感度提升的要求,深入理解并掌握数组公式多条件求和的艺术,已成为提升个人专业竞争力的重要一环。它不仅考验对 Excel 函数的熟练运用,更要求考生具备严密的逻辑构建能力和对数据结构的深刻理解。
因此,系统梳理相关知识体系,通过大量实战演练,形成肌肉记忆,是通往高分乃至职业精通的必由之路。本文将结合界域职考网多年积累的权威案例,为您全方位拆解这一技能的核心逻辑、操作技巧及实战策略。

核心概念与工作原理
要攻克这一难关,首先需厘清其背后的技术原理。通俗来说,数组公式多条件求和并没有依赖传统的“先筛选再计算”两步走,而是利用了数组运算的并行处理能力,将条件判断与求和运算融合为一个逻辑整体。其核心在于利用AND(与)或OR(或)逻辑运算符,将多个条件组合成一个布尔向量,随后直接作用于数据源并执行累加操作。这种“所见即所得”的自动化特性,使得原本需要数行公式串联的工作瞬间简化为单个单元格输入。
其工作原理主要依赖于精确定义条件结构。考生需要学会如何在不破坏数据格式的前提下,向公式命名中输入复杂的逻辑条件。
例如,要计算“销售金额”,条件可能是“订单状态”为“已完成”且“月份”为“2023 年”;若是“退货率”,条件则是“退货状态”为“已退回”或“已取消”。
除了这些以外呢,理解数组填充机制至关重要,即从选中的单元格开始,函数会自动将计算逻辑应用到相邻区域的所有符合语法条件的单元格里,从而实现批量处理能力。
深入这一领域,还需要注意数据合规性与公式稳定性两大考量。在构建条件时,必须严格遵循数据录入规范,避免对原始数据格式(如日期格式、数值类型)造成干扰,导致公式计算错误或结果为空。
于此同时呢,由于涉及数组运算,公式一旦输入,在特定数据规模下可能会有短暂卡顿,考生需提前测试数据量,确保在考试或实际应用中能流畅运行。
实战场景与解题策略
理论终需落地,面对错综复杂的业务数据,如何快速找到解题路径是解题的关键。
下面呢是针对常见场景的实战策略。
- 场景一:基础多条件求和
- 策略:条件合并与显式引用
- 策略:OR 逻辑处理
- 策略:分层求和与聚合函数协同
- 策略:使用名称管理器
- 绝对引用错误
- 数据类型不兼容
- 忽略空值处理
- 处理复杂嵌套条件
当条件简单且数量较少时,直接输入条件字符串并分离参数最为高效。
例如,求“2023 年销售额”,可输入公式`SUM(Sales!$A$2:$A$100)`;若需“2023 年且销售额大于 10000",则输入`SUM(Sales!$A$2:$A$100)`并在内部参数区分条件。进阶技巧是利用括号包裹条件,如`SUM(Sales!$A$2:$A$100, IF(Sales!$B$2:$B$100="高", Sales!$C$2:$C$100, 0))`,清晰界定不同数据区域的求和范围。
场景二:模糊匹配与逻辑嵌套
在税务或分类统计中,往往存在多种分类方式。例如求“所有包含'河南'或'河北'省份的销售额”。此时需将条件组合为`OR("河南", "河北")`作为数组元素之一,结合`IF`函数构建判断逻辑。考生需熟练掌握如何在数组中灵活切换不同分类标签,并正确设置默认值(通常为 0),以防止不匹配项导致计算出错。
场景三:多指标交叉分析
面对销售额、利润、成本三个维度的分析,单纯的条件求和可能无法直观展示。此时可结合SUMIF与SUMPRODUCT进行复合操作,或引入XLOOKUP辅助。
例如,先通过条件筛选出特定客户,再对结果按月份求和;或者在条件中同时匹配产品类别和地区,确保数据的全面性。这要求考生具备较强的维度意识,即清楚数据在哪些字段上进行了交叉过滤。
场景四:动态更新与公式优化
为了保持公式清晰易读,强烈建议将重复使用的条件逻辑封装命名为公式。输入公式时直接使用括号内命名的变量(如`SUM('KeyColumn2023')`),并在底层条件中保持绝对引用。这样不仅减少了字符输入,还能在需要修改条件时快速调整底层逻辑,显著提升维护效率。
在实际操作中,切忌贪多嚼不烂。条件越多,公式越复杂,出错概率也随之上升。建议遵循“少即是多”的原则,优先使用AND进行严格匹配,仅在必要时使用OR增加灵活性。
于此同时呢,务必先在小范围数据集上测试公式,确认无报错后再应用到全量数据,养成严谨的数据验证习惯,这是专业考试通关的基石。
避坑指南与进阶技巧
在数组公式多条件求和的征途中,常见的陷阱往往源于细节疏忽。
下面呢是对高频易错点的总结,旨在帮助考生规避潜在风险。
公式中使用的单元格引用必须是相对引用(如$A$2),且必须与条件逻辑完全对应。若公式引用了错误的列或行,即使条件匹配,结果也会直接报错或产生错位计算。建议养成在公式上方标记行、列的标记习惯,随时核对参照点。
求和运算要求数据为数值型(数字、货币、百分比)。若公式引用了文字或错误类型,Excel 会将其视为 0 或报错。在做条件判断时,需确保条件本身不会返回非数值结果,例如避免直接引用非数字类的混合单元格。
在某些业务场景中,可能出现因输入错误导致的数据为空。默认情况下,求和函数会将空值忽略。若需强制计算后求和(如查看某项是否确实被计算过),需添加`IF条件=0,0,条件`的逻辑进行兜底处理,确保结果数据的完整性。
当条件层级超过 3 层时,公式会变得冗长且难以阅读。此时考虑将长公式拆分,或者使用动态数组后提取特性,先计算中间汇总值再求和,以达到逻辑清晰的目的。
除了掌握上述基本技巧,考生还应关注工具辅助。在复杂计算中,利用条件格式对最终结果进行高亮,或利用数据透视表的筛选功能进行二次验证,能显著降低人工复核的工作量。
除了这些以外呢,对于跨文件或多工作表的数据,利用数据连接或统一命名空间管理,能极大提升大规模数据处理的组织能力。
必须强调的是,数组公式多条件求和不仅是一项技术技能,更是一种思维方式。它要求考生在面对杂乱无章的数据时,能够迅速拆解条件,构建逻辑链条,并在动态环境中维持计算的有效性。这种逻辑思维的训练,对于未来的职业发展至关重要。通过界域职考网多年的教学实践,无数学员在系统的训练与实战中,成功将这一技能融入日常作业与数据分析流程中,实现了从“会操作”到“懂原理”的质的飞跃。

,数组公式多条件求和是数据时代不可或缺的核心技能。它提供了高效、精准且灵活的求解手段,是破解复杂数据难题的钥匙。对于每一位致力于提升职业技能、追求数据洞察深度的考生而言,深入掌握并熟练运用这一技能,必将为其事业铺就一条更加顺畅、高效的道路。让我们以严谨的态度、扎实的练习,攻克这一技术高峰,自信地迎接每一个挑战。
52 人看过
14 人看过
10 人看过
10 人看过



